What are Remote Key Performance Indicators?

Remote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) are specific metrics used to evaluate the performance and productivity of employees or teams working remotely. These KPIs help organizations monitor progress, set goals, and ensure accountability outside of a traditional office environment. Common remote KPIs may include project completion rates, response times, quality of work, communication efficiency, and adherence to deadlines. By tracking these indicators, employers can maintain high performance standards and support remote workers effectively.

What are the 5 KPIs examples?

For a remote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) role, common KPIs include productivity metrics such as task completion rate, quality measures like error rate, efficiency indicators such as average handling time, customer satisfaction scores, and adherence to deadlines. These KPIs help evaluate performance and ensure remote work effectiveness. Monitoring these metrics often involves tools like dashboards and performance management software.

What is KPI salary?

KPI salary refers to compensation that may include performance-based incentives tied to key performance indicators (KPIs) for roles such as remote employees or managers. It often combines a base salary with bonuses or commissions linked to achieving specific targets, encouraging productivity and goal attainment.

Socomec Group (Socomec) is a global leader in electrical equipment engineering and manufacturing, specialized in low voltage energy performance.
Socomec North America (NAM) is Socomec's organization overseeing all operations in North America.

About This Role

This role reports to the Regional Sales Manager - South and will be responsible for the sale of Socomec products in the Southcentral USA. As a fully remote member of our team, the incumbent is expected to be self-managed and highly motivated in terms of executing sales-oriented strategies and tasks, organization, and time management. 

Applicants located in Tennessee and the following states are encouraged to apply: MS, KS, MO and Southern IL.
